Keanu Reeves says it would be an honor for him to join the Marvel Cinematic Universe. The actor discussed the possibility in a recent interview with Esquire.

The Matrix star was asked whether he would join the Marvel Cinematic Universe, and he seemed to be extremely receptive to the concept.

When asked what he thought of the MCU, the actor said, “Isn’t it bigger than a universe? It’s almost like a multiverse… It’s a Marvel-verse.”

He continued: “It would be an honour. There’s some really amazing directors, and visionaries, and they’re doing something no one’s ever really done.”

“It’s special in that sense in terms of the scale, the ambition, the production. So it’d be cool to be a part of that.”

He has made 68 films in his stellar 35-year Hollywood career, which is quite a feat. Reeves discussed the kind of narrative he enjoys the best, after appearing in everything from action to romantic movies.

“There’s always a relationship–a drama, a circumstance–in storytelling. But for me, it’s cool when a work of art can entertain but also be inspirational or challenging or–I’m gonna bring up ye olde Bard–hold the mirror up. It’s much more rewarding because it means that you’re getting into it,” he added.

Reeves continued, “Asking questions. Looking at the diamond and seeing which ways the light refracts and reflects. It can be everything from ‘Be excellent to each other’ in the circumstances of Bill and Ted, and those characters going against all odds, to The Matrix, which is, you know, ‘What truth?’ Confronting systems of control and thinking about will, and love, and who we are and how we are.”

At a press conference for Spider-Man: Far From Home in 2019, Kevin Feige of Marvel Studios said that Reeves is approached “for almost every film we make” while at a presser for Spider-Man: Far From Home. He added, “I don’t know when, if, or ever he’ll join the MCU, but we very much want to figure out the right way to do it.”

Sandra Bullock, Reeves’ close friend and Speed co-star, addressed whether the two had ever been more than friends in an interview with Esquire. “Nope,” she said. “But who knows? Keanu’s a guy who, I feel like, is friends with every woman he’s ever dated.”

“I don’t think there’s anyone who has something horrible to say about him,” she continued.

“So maybe we could have survived. I don’t know. But we didn’t have to survive anything. We just get to grow up together on parallel roads and tip our hats and meet for a dinner and try to work together. And the longer time goes on, the more in awe I am of the human being. Would I have been able to say that if he had dumped me and made me angry? Probably not,” she stated.

Reeves also spoke about working with Bullock and whether or not they would ever share the screen once again.

“I sure hope so. She’s such a wonderful artist and person. And, you know, I think we have good chemistry. And it would be really exciting and interesting to get the chance to perform with her again,” he added.

Jada Pinkett Smith reprises her role as Niobe in The Matrix Resurrections, while new cast members include Priyanka Chopra, Christina Ricci, Jessica Henwick, Jonathan Groff, and Neil Patrick Harris.

The movie’s screenplay was written by David Mitchell, Aleksander Hemon, and Lana Wachowski. The Matrix series was conceptualized, written, and directed by Lana and her sister Lilly Wachowski.

In addition to The Matrix, Keanu will return as John Wick in the fourth installment of the John Wick trilogy.

The actor has also signed on for a voice role in the DC Universe, although one that does not include a superhero; he will portray a pet in DC League of Super-Pets.
